    • Area Team Leader/Trainer
      • Apr 1995 - Dec 2005

      -I managed the following tasks for the central Missouri region: scheduling, account creation, and training others for product assembly and merchandising for mass retailers. -My most fulfilling contribution was working with corporate personnel (Marketing, HR, and Legal) to write a training manual and perform in a training video for assembly of gas barbeques, which was distributed to the entire company of over three thousand employees. Our mission was to increase productivity of technicians and reduce possible injury both chronic and acute. We streamlined the assembly procedure by reducing turns, stoops and bends as well as discovering helpful tricks. This goal was particularly challenging since Huffy compensated field assemblers using piece rate, thus when an items could be built quicker the employee was increasing their hourly pay usually at the expense of safety. Average assembly time decreased 20%, and significantly reduced injury and subsequent workman's compensation claims.
